Anim Dankwah (born October 19, 2000) is a Canadian professional football offensive lineman. He most recently played for the Toronto Argonauts of the Canadian Football League (CFL). He played college football for the Howard Bison.

University career

[edit]

Dankwah played college football for the Howard Bison from 2019 to 2024 where he played in 33 games.[1][2]

Dankwah went undrafted in the 2024 NFL draft and was drafted in the sixth round, 48th overall, in the 2024 CFL draft by the Toronto Argonauts.[2][5]

Philadelphia Eagles

[edit]

On April 27, 2024, Dankwah signed with the Philadelphia Eagles.[6] He was waived at the end of the preseason on August 27, 2024.[7]

Washington Commanders

[edit]

On September 10, 2024, it was announced that Dankwah had signed a practice squad agreement with the Washington Commanders.[8] He was later released on October 29, 2024.[2] Following the end of the 2024 season, he signed again with the team on January 8, 2025.[9] He was released again on May 12, 2025.[10]

Toronto Argonauts

[edit]

On May 17, 2025, Dankwah signed with the Toronto Argonauts.[11] Following training camp in 2025, he began the season on the practice roster, but soon after made his CFL debut on June 20, 2025, against the Saskatchewan Roughriders.[2] He played in four regular season games in 2025 including one start at right tackle.[12] He made the team's active roster following training camp in 2026 and dressed in the first four regular season games as a backup offensive lineman.[12] However, he was later released on July 9, 2026.[12]

Personal life

[edit]

Dankwah was born in Accra, Ghana, but moved to Brampton, Ontario, with his family.[13]
